Woodview - North

Mackenzie-Smith Bennett Public School

Provides day treatment services to address the social, emotional and behavioural challenges of children and their families. Children between grades 3 - 5 may be accepted into the program.

The day is split into academic and therapeutic components.  Academically, the focus is on Literacy and Numeracy curriculum by a qualified teacher.

Therapeutic programs can include social skills training, cognitive-behavioural strategies, anger management, coping with high conflict and abusive situations. The child and youth workers also provide formal, individual and group counselling. The social worker provides individual, sibling and group work for the family.

Length of stay is determined on a per child basis and each are regularly assessed throughout the program. 

Students may be referred to the program through the ROCK (Reach Out Centre for Kids) website using their ASN referral portal.
